Recognizing the Signs: When Do You Need New Windows?
Many property owners delay window replacement since the changes occur gradually. Nevertheless, coping with stopping working windows can lead to skyrocketing energy bills and jeopardized home security. Professional window replacement services are usually required when a home exhibits the following indications:
- Drafts and Temperature Fluctuations: If particular spaces are visibly cooler or warmer than others, or Upvc Repairs if you can feel air moving around the closed window frame, the seals have actually stopped working.
- Condensation Between Panes: repair double glazing- or triple-pane windows are sealed with insulating gas. When that seal breaks, moisture enters the space between the glass panes, leading to foggy glass that can not be cleaned from the outdoors or inside.
- Trouble Opening and Closing: Windows that stick, jam, or refuse to stay open present a significant safety hazard, particularly in the occasion of a fire. This concern is frequently brought on by foundation shifting, warping frames, or rusted hardware.
- High Energy Bills: Outdated single-pane windows or degraded double glazed window repairs near me-pane glass deal poor insulation. If energy costs spike unexpectedly, inefficient windows are often the main perpetrator.
- Visible Damage and Decay: Rotting wood frames, split glass, or broke vinyl are clear signs that repairing the problem is no longer an alternative.
- Exterior Noise Infiltration: If outdoor traffic, lawnmowers, and area noises are louder inside your house than they utilized to be, the acoustic insulation of the windows has degraded.

Working with a professional window replacement service guarantees the task is done properly, preserving the structural stability of the home and verifying manufacturer service warranties. Here is a step-by-step breakdown of what the procedure usually appears like:
- Initial Consultation and Measurement: A specialist goes to the home to assess the current windows, discuss design choices, take accurate measurements, and offer a price quote.
- Custom-made Ordering: Because window sizes vary extensively, the majority of replacement windows are made to purchase based on the precise measurements taken during the consultation.
- Preparation: On setup day, homeowners are advised to clear furnishings and window treatments away from the workspace. Installers will usually lay down drop cloths to protect floors.
- Elimination of Old Windows: The specialists carefully remove the sashes, stops, and old frame (in full-frame replacements) without damaging the surrounding siding or drywall.
- Installation and Insulation: The brand-new window system is squared, leveled, and securely attached. High-performance expanding foam or fiberglass insulation is packed into the gaps to remove air leaks.
- Sealing and Trim Work: Exterior caulking is used to keep out wetness, and interior trim is reattached or replaced for a refined surface.
- Clean-Up and Inspection: The installation team tidies up debris, carries away the old windows, and conducts a last walkthrough with the house owner to make sure total fulfillment.
Full-Frame vs. Pocket Replacement: Which Do You Need?
When talking to window replacement services, homeowners are frequently asked whether they prefer a pocket replacement (insert) or a full-frame replacement.
- Pocket Replacement: This technique involves sliding a brand-new window system directly into the existing frame. It is much faster, less disruptive, and more cost-efficient due to the fact that the interior trim and outside siding remain unblemished. Best used when the existing wood or structural frame is totally sound and uncompromised by rot.
- Full-Frame Replacement: This comprehensive technique includes stripping the window glass repair near me opening down to the bare studs. It allows installers to examine for water damage, replace scrubby framing, upgrade insulation, and install a slightly bigger window if wanted. Finest utilized when frames are seriously decayed, or when transitioning from one window style to another (e.g., changing a moving window to a bay window).

Can I replace my windows myself?
While DIY window replacement is possible for knowledgeable handymen, it is usually dissuaded. Improper setup can result in air leakages, water infiltration, structural damage, and the voiding of producer guarantees. Professional installers ensure the job is airtight, water tight, and code-compliant.
How long does a window replacement job take?
The actual installation typically takes simply one to three days, depending upon the number of windows being replaced. However, the whole procedure-- from the initial measurement to the delivery of custom-ordered windows-- can take anywhere from three to 6 weeks.
What is ENERGY STAR accreditation, and why does it matter?
ENERGY STAR licensed windows fulfill strict energy-efficiency standards set by the U.S. Environmental Protection Agency. Choosing ENERGY STAR licensed items ensures your new windows will keep your home warmer in the winter and cooler in the summer, significantly decreasing your heating and cooling expenses.
